Offer Free Checking Account
Free checking account is the way to save your money that banks usually offer. Banks usually propose you to make a small deposit and your account will be opened. Free checking means that there is no annual fee or low balance fee. Besides you will have opportunity to have free checks for life with free checking.To make the right decision you should know what free checking offers:
No Low Balance Fees Free ATM and/or Debit Card
No charge for ACH and Direct Deposit transactions
Free online access to your account
Unlimited monthly checkwriting
No minimum checkwriting amount
And besides here are some bonus free checking features:
At least one free book of checks (or free checks for life)
Free online bill pay
Overdraft protection plans (watch out for the costs!)
No charge to use ATMs outside the banking family
Reimbursement of ATM fees charged to you by another ATM
Free Checking Disadvantages
You should know that free checking have some drawbacks as well. For example most checking accounts don’t pay interest on your money. In any case you can earn interest by linking your account to a higher yielding vehicle (for example internet bank account).
One more disadvantage is that you can’t view your checks after you have paid them. But you should also know that some free checking accounts put images online. By the way if you really need to see a copy of the actual check and the payee’s signature you can always order a copy from a free checking account.
Such perks like free Stop Payments and Cancelled Check Return are not offered by free checking accounts. But as many specialists say, it’s not very popular service, which people use very rarely.
The free checking accounts will cost less if you keep a small balance. Even if you need those services you can pay a fee in the checking account.
Why Banks Offer Free Checking
Banks offer free checking to invite new business. They will always glad open a free checking account, and they will try to capture your other assets and business.
